ID Network Show Set for March 21

March 13, 2019 By admin Leave a Comment

For those of you who missed last spring’s Investigation Discovery Network report on the Hendricks family murders, set your DVRs. ID has scheduled what I believe is its first re-run of the hour-long program since it first aired last April.

The re-broadcast is set for 9 a.m. (eastern time) Thursday, March 21.

The show, titled “The Darkest Night”, led off the third season of “20/20 on ID Homicide”. The program guide reads “Bloomington, IL is traumatized when a mother and her three children are murdered. Who is responsible is a mystery that points close to home, but all is not as it appears.”
